spent many hours on this over the last two days for, what appears, not a lot. However, I have really moved it on. The tracks are done and fitted after base coating in 'Steel' paint. I will take them off again for final painting but they took ages to get to this stage. Everything has had another couple of coats of Klear ready for weathering and the gun breach is painted up.


The figures are started, don't hold your breath on them being in the final reveal but I do want them there. ;)


The MiniArt building is, er....... built. Just a bit of filler to go on the edges where I was not careful enough in cutting it out. other surface prep to be done then it will be in for primer. so, for an update, it doesn't look much but a lot has gone into it this weekend, Really pleased with it so far.

Not mud as such John. She has just come from the factory to help in the final days of the defence of Berlin. This is the calm before the storm. They have a dozen or so rounds and are listening for the advancing Russian tanks. It's a case of whacking off what rounds they have and then leg it to the rear. If they last that long..,,,, so No, mainly dust and a bit of chipping but it would not have been out long enough for heavy weathering.

Bit more progress. The Waf is 'dirtied up' no rust as it is too new but there is a lot of heavy dust falling from the buildings which is not doing the factory finish much good at all..... Tracks are finished and in place waiting for a wash for a bit of highlighting on the tread tops. Figures are.... perhaps less said the better....


The building has been primed in black Stynylrez and ready for some delicate airbrush blocking in. but, except for a few little bits, the Waf is as good as finished.


Apart from weathering the wheels as I have just noticed....:mad:
